She may be out of the villa but for Love Island's Chloe Crowhurst, the drama is far from over.

While her fellow Islanders were gutted to see her and Sam leave the show last night, someone who was actually happy Chloe got the boot was ex-boyfriend Jon Clark.

The TOWIE star shared his glee with followers on Instagram, in a video toasting Chloe's dumping with a pint of lager.

"So guys, after watching that series, that episode of Love Island... karma's a bitch," he said.

"But, ya know, I ain't bothered."

Well, taking to Twitter today (June 27) following her departure from the series, Chloe has clarified she isn't exactly bothered either.

Under the caption "is this me begging then?", Chloe shared what appears to be a WhatsApp message to her former boyfriend.

"No need to be nasty," it reads. "And you're saying I'm going to come running back. Wtf."

She later wrote: "I understand you are angry at me but you can't be, as our relationship was over when You was sexting and texting Charlotte.

"I'm glad you're happy and enjoying trying to make me feel worthless."

Hmm, perhaps everyone is bothered, really. Digital Spy has reached out to Jon's spokesperson for comment on Chloe's allegations.
